Factors Influencing Flamengo Game Duration
Okay, so the million-dollar question: how long will the Flamengo game last? Well, it's not always a straightforward answer. The standard for a football match is 90 minutes of play, split into two 45-minute halves. However, there are several things that can stretch the game beyond that initial timeframe. Here are the main culprits:
- Stoppage Time: This is the most significant factor. The referee adds time at the end of each half to compensate for stoppages during the game. These stoppages can be due to injuries, substitutions, VAR reviews (more on that later), and other delays. The amount of stoppage time varies, but it's usually at least a few minutes per half, and sometimes much more, especially if there are multiple injuries or a lot of VAR checks.
- Substitutions: Each team is allowed a certain number of substitutions, and each substitution takes a bit of time. While it's not a huge time-eater individually, multiple substitutions can add up.
- Injuries: Any time a player gets injured, the game is paused while they receive treatment. This adds to the overall game duration. Severe injuries that require a stretcher can cause particularly lengthy delays.
- VAR (Video Assistant Referee): VAR has become a standard part of the game. When a potentially game-changing decision is made (like a goal, penalty, or red card), the referee can review the play using video replays. This review process takes a few minutes, impacting the overall game duration.
- Extra Time and Penalties: If a match is tied at the end of regulation time in certain competitions (like cup matches), the game can go into extra time. Extra time consists of two 15-minute halves. If the score is still tied after extra time, the game goes to a penalty shootout, which also adds to the total game time.
So, as you can see, predicting the exact end time of a Flamengo game isn't an exact science. But, with these factors in mind, you can make a pretty good estimate.
How to Find Out the Estimated End Time
Alright, so how do you actually figure out when the Flamengo game will likely end? Here are some of the best ways to get that information:
- Check the Official Broadcast Information: Before the game, TV channels and streaming services that broadcast the match usually provide a pre-game show. During this show, they will often give an estimated end time. This is usually based on the scheduled start time and the expected duration of the game.
- Follow Live Updates: Once the game is underway, many websites and apps provide live updates. These updates include the time remaining in the match, stoppage time announcements, and other relevant information. Look for apps like ESPN, Globo Esporte, OneFootball, or others that offer live scores and game updates. These can be lifesavers for knowing exactly how much time is left!
- Social Media: Follow the official Flamengo accounts and fan pages on social media. They often provide updates on game time and any delays that might be occurring. Also, they will usually share the final score and any crucial events. Keep an eye on hashtags related to the game, as fans often share information and updates.
- Check Sports News Websites: Reputable sports news websites and news outlets like ESPN, Globo Esporte, UOL Esporte, Lance, and others will provide live updates, including the time remaining, goals scored, and any significant events. They also usually provide information on injury time added by the referee.
- Use Score Tracking Apps: There are several apps designed for tracking live sports scores. These apps usually display the current game time and any additional stoppage time added. They can provide an accurate estimate of the game's end time. Some popular apps are Flashscore, SofaScore, and LiveScore.
